To the Editor: Vaccine-induced thrombosis and thrombocytopenia (VITT) may follow immunization with the ChAdOx1 nCoV-19 vaccine against SARS-CoV-2.1, 2 Autoantibodies to platelet factor 4 (PF4) may mediate VITT through antibody-dependent platelet activation, though the underlying etiology is uncertain.3 Anti-PF4 antibodies are also seen in heparin-induced thrombocytopenia, though most cases of VITT do not have prior heparin exposure.
